Romanian Orthodox Parish ST. John the Baptist is a charitable organization based in Kitchener, Ontario, classified by the CRA under christianity. In its fiscal year ending December 31, 2024, it reported $339K in revenue and $231K in expenditures.
Its funding that year was roughly 73% from donations. In 2023, 1 other registered charity reported granting it a combined $96.
Compared with 14,125 religious charities of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 38% of peers. Its fundraising cost per donated dollar was higher than 86% of that peer group. Its reserves, measured in years of spending on hand, sat in the top decile of the group. Its highest-paid position fell in the $80,000–119,999 range. The charity reported 1 permanent full-time position.
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 5 names.
In its own words
To establish maintain and support a house of worship with regular services conducted in accordance with the doctrines of the Christian Orthodox faith. To advance and teach the religious tenets doctrines and culture associated with the Romanian Christian Orthodox faith. To support and maintain missions in order to propagate the Romanian Christian Orthodox faith.
